How to Develop Apps for On-Demand Food Delivery System Like Grubhub and DoorDash


Share post:

On demand App, Development is a big industry with various niches under its umbrella. And one of the most popular is,On Demand Food Delivery Apps. In fact, food delivery covers a large percentage of on-demand market being worth not in millions but billions.

Speaking of stats, it is expected that the food delivery industry will be worth over $320Billion by 2029. Moreover, as per the latest survey, it was seen that as much as 76% of US citizens have used a food delivery app.

With a booming market like food delivery one, many organizations and business-like Grubhub and doordash have generated not millions but billions of dollars in the market. And this has inspired many businesses to enter the field with their own solutions.

If this is something you want to do, you need a solid food delivery mobile app that helps you generate record-breaking revenue. In this blog, we shall be discussing how you can Create a Food Delivery App as well as other things related to that.

With this said, let’s start with the first thing which is the development process.

How To Develop On demand Food Delivery System? Food Delivery App Development Process

A lot of clients from across the United States of America search around Google looking for the food delivery app development process. While it is true that developing a mobile app isn’t the most complicated task in the world, it does require some attention and a well-defined development process.

In order to help you understand this development process as well as it’s different steps, we shall be discussing the same in detail below. So, with this being said, let’s get started with the first and foremost which is:

1. Research

The very first thing you need to do is conduct research. This is how the food delivery app development process starts. Here, you gather the information that will be used for mobile app development later down the line.

For that reason, it is recommended that you also conduct a competitor analysis while you are at it. Looking at their strategies, reviews, pros and cons, and so on can help you build your own solution in a better way. This is the reason why this is an important process of delivery app development.

2. Monetization Strategy

A monetization strategy refers to the different methods which are used to generate revenue from the in-app features and functionalities. Now, this is the primary goal of developing a food delivery mobile app.

Moreover, some of the popular food delivery app monetization strategies are, as mentioned below:

  • Premium Subscription
  • Commission on Food Delivery
  • Paid Promotions

These are some of the popular monetization strategies which you can you. Apart from these, you can also come up with your own unique monetization strategy.

3. App Development Platform

Since you want to develop a food delivery app, you will need to choose a mobile app platform on which it will be built. And speaking of the platform, we all know the two most popular ones. These are namely, iOS and Android.

It goes without saying you can choose either iOS or android app development. Regardless of which you choose, it is possible to develop a great app. Reason is that both of the platforms are amazing in their own right.

Now, there is also a third option of hybrid mobile app development which gives you best of the both world. Once this is done, we can move to the next step which is…

4. Tech Stack

Tech stack refers to the technologies that are used to create a mobile app. For instance, this includes frameworks, programming languages, libraries, toolkits, and so on. Now, in order to develop an app, you need a set of technology.

For instance, you need enough technology to create the back end and the front end of the mobile app. For those who are unfamiliar with the concept, MEAN Stack is a popular example that you can choose.

5. Feature &Design

Now that you know which technologies are being used for mobile app development services, it’s time to create the design of the app. And in addition to the aesthetic and engaging design, you also have to create a feature that converts users into customers.

Now, it goes without saying that you need features that are unique and cater to market as well as user demand. This is the reason why need to pay special attention during this process. With the front end out of the way, let’s get into the backend development.

Read also: How iOS and Android Apps Improve Industry Efficiency

6. Food Delivery App Development

This is the process where mobile app developers will be writing the code and combining all the different components together.

 In other words, developers will be creating the final version of the applications. This is quite a long and extensive process. Therefore, it is suggested that you maintain a good communication channel with the development team.

7. Testing &Deployment

Once developed, the app has to be tested after which it is ready to be deployed. Speaking of deployment, the process itself depends on the platform you choose. That’s why the launch process when you choose iPhone app development is different when compared to the Android counterpart.

And with this, you have a food delivery mobile app that is ready to generate revenue and help your business grow.

What to expect? The Food Delivery App Development Cost

So, what should you expect when it comes to food delivery app development cost? Well, the cost itself depends on many factors. Reason being that each project is unique in its own right. Therefore, without learning about the project specifications, exact costs can’t be judged.

Some of these factors are, as mentioned below:

  • Platform
  • Tech stack
  • Size
  • Featurs
  • Developer location
  • Type of app
  • Complexity

With all said and done the cost to develop food delivery apps like Grubhub and DoorDash can be anywhere between $15,000 and $65,000.


This is all you need to know about food delivery the next best food delivery application that helps your business grow and generate millions or even billions in the market. If this is what you are looking to do, it is recommended that you consult a food delivery app development company


Please enter your comment!
Please enter your name here


Related articles

Trusted Lenovo Computer Repair Store In Spring Hill, Florida

When it comes to professional and dependable Lenovo computer repair services, Phone Repair & More is the top...

The Cultural Significance of Gambling in Different Societies

Explores how gambling is viewed and practiced around the world. Gambling has a long history and plays a...

Proven Strategy to Get Scatter x500 and x1000 in Gates of Judi bola online 

Gates of Olympus 1000 is one of the online slot games that is currently popular among online gambling...

Galaxy Swapper V2: Transform Your Gaming Experience with Custom Skins

Introduction In the dynamic world of gaming, personalization and customization are key elements that enhance the player experience. Galaxy...